Top Down Beach Baltic Sea Leba Plaza Morze Baltyckie Aerial View Poland

Top Down Beach Baltic Sea Leba Plaza Morze Baltyckie Aerial View Poland. High quality 4k footage

Most Popular Searches On Stock Footage